Output 266f40f284ffeeac26f32bd2e69e01dce306f5e55187cd6861b6392ce2f3a425:4

value
317342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846e330446825795f77525d6f5535886061cf62d OP_EQUAL
address
3DmF8eQuLbpexcko9tuV1PiBNJyUgrbsGy
transaction
266f40f284ffeeac26f32bd2e69e01dce306f5e55187cd6861b6392ce2f3a425
spent
true